Germany - Import of Tubes and Pipes, Open Seam, Riveted or Similarly Closed of Steel
Since 2014, Germany Import of Tubes and Pipes, Open Seam, Riveted or Similarly Closed of Steel jumped by 5.1% year on year. At €31,762,861.03 in 2019, the country was ranked number 3 comparing other countries in Import of Tubes and Pipes, Open Seam, Riveted or Similarly Closed of Steel. Germany is overtaken by France, which was ranked number 2 with €33,744,319.27 and is followed by Belgium with €18,270,336.44. United Kingdom topped the ranking with €161,374,435.43 in 2019, +16.4% compared to 2018. Sweden recorded the best 5 years average growth at +43.1% per year, while Malta was the worst growing country at -31.4% per year.
